On September 23, 2001 01:18 pm, Leif Madsen wrote: > Friend of mine recently installed Mandrake 8.0 onto his laptop. He now > can't get into his Win2K partition (which is important for school > tommorow). This is his current lilo.conf file. The quick and dirty way to get back into windoze (while blowing away LILO for now) is to boot to DOS and rewrite the master boot record. Your windoze recovery disk should have the appropriate files present. Simply run "fdisk /mbr" from the DOS command line. Then run "fdisk" and select your windoze partition as "active". Then remove your recovery disk and reboot. It should come up with windoze. You can fix LILO later by booting from your madrake install CD.
